My Dog Skip:男孩威利和他的小狗
来源:  日期:2006年04月12日 13:58:16  阅读 次  作者:

  一个孤单的小男孩,一只唯一陪伴他的小狗,一出会让你感动得抹眼泪的甜蜜的喜剧。

It is simply fetching.

A sweet story from an earlier, more simple time, this is a kid-and-its-animal story that's based on the true-life tale of the author, Willie Morris.

The setting is 1942. Frankie Muniz is little Willie, a non-athlete who'd rather read than swat baseball. Willie, the target of bullies, is lonely, with no friends he can invite to his birthday party. But that's when he gets his first friend: A Jack Russell terrier he names Skipper. And Skip brings him more than a loyal dog's friendship, because Skip makes friends wherever he goes.

Kevin Bacon is great as Willie's brooding, worried father, and Diane Lane is believable as the mother who insists that Willie is old enough to care for a dog. Muniz is an enjoyable actor, and he lends authenticity to his character, especially when the embarrassed boy turns against his own dog in a public outburst.

And Skip is terrific. The adorable little scene-stealer is always in the center of the action, whether he and Willie are sleeping in a cemetery on a dare or horsing around with a football.

There are darker themes that run through the movie, too. Luke Wilson plays Dink, the hometown hero athlete who becomes an outcast once he's back from the war and drinking away his memories of battles. And segregation touched upon, too.

Sometimes the "isn't this cute?" scenes subtract from those with substance. But that's only because the mostly well-written, leisurely paced movie sets out to wring your heart, and it does -- anyone who owns, or has owned, a beloved dog is well-advised to take a hankie. This truly is a family film, one of the first of the year. Don't skip this one.

重点词汇

swat v. 猛击,重拍

bully n. 欺凌弱小者

terrier n. 狗的一种

outburst n. (火山、感情等)爆发

authenticity n. 确实性, 真实性

embarrassed a. 困窘的,局促不安的

segregation n. 种族隔离

adorable a. 可爱的

drink away v. 不停地喝

outcast n. 流浪者,被驱逐者

wring v. 绞,扭

pace v. 踱步, 缓慢的走

fetching a. 动人的, 迷人的

hankie n. 手帕
